Adlington (Cheshire) to New Brighton by train

A train trip from Adlington (Cheshire) to New Brighton takes about 2hrs 35 mins on average, covering roughly 38 miles (62 kilometres). With around 20 trains running each day, there's plenty of flexibility for your travel plans. If you book in advance, you can grab tickets starting from just £28.70, making it a budget-friendly option for those who plan ahead.

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Adlington (Cheshire) to New Brighton start from £28.70 one way, or £29.20 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Adlington (Cheshire) to New Brighton are available for £34.30 one way, or £41.60 return

Facilities and Amenities

Adlington (Cheshire) train station is equipped with ticket machines that allow passengers to collect pre-purchased tickets and buy tickets on the spot. The station is accessible, providing step-free access to some areas, and there is an induction loop for those with hearing impairments. While there is CCTV in place, ensuring a level of security for travelers, the station does lack some facilities such as toilets, waiting rooms, and refreshment options. Travelers are advised to bring any necessary refreshments with them before arriving at the station.

For those planning to use their smartcards, they can be issued at the station, although there are no validators available. Passengers with disabilities can expect assistance through Passenger Assist, enabling them to travel with confidence.

Onward Travel Connections

Though Adlington (Cheshire) is a smaller station, it accommodates easy connections to various modes of transport. Rail replacement buses operate from bus stops located on London Road, providing alternative options during rail disruptions. For those needing a taxi, the Cab4You service offers convenient travel arrangements. Additionally, details about onward bus connections, including timetables, can be accessed in printed formats or online.

Station Facilities and Buying Tickets

The station is equipped to cater to various passenger needs with its different facilities and services. The ticket office at New Brighton operates with extensive opening hours, from 5:38 am to 12:28 am on weekdays and 7:38 am to 12:28 am on Sundays. For those who prefer modern conveniences, tickets can be collected from the ticket office, even if purchased online, with accessible ticket machines available for all passengers. Smartcards are a practical option at this station, where both issuance and validation are supported.

Passengers can feel secure with the presence of CCTV monitoring across the station. While there are no luggage storage options, the station compensates with friendly staff help available during operating hours and customer help points. Although New Brighton lacks ticket barriers, the station accommodates all with its Category A step-free access, ensuring smooth navigation to the platforms and ticket office.

Amenities and Transport Links

Hungry travelers will appreciate the presence of a café and vending machines for both cold drinks and snacks, but note that there are no cash machines or shops on-site. For those ready to pedal their way through the area, bicycle storage is available with sheltered and CCTV-secured stands. Unfortunately, there are no cycle hire facilities, but you can easily use your bicycle once at your destination.

New Brighton's connectivity is further complemented by its integration with other transport modes. Although no taxi rank exists directly at the station, onward travel is facilitated by local bus services. The nearest airport, Liverpool John Lennon Airport, can be conveniently reached by purchasing a combined rail/bus ticket at any Merseyrail station. This will allow you to catch buses 86A or 80A from Liverpool South Parkway, taking just ten minutes to reach the airport.
